Դուք հարցրեցիք. Ինչպե՞ս եք փոխում csv ֆայլի սահմանազատիչը Unix-ում:

Ինչպե՞ս փոխել սահմանազատիչը Unix-ում:

Shell script ֆայլի սահմանազատիչը փոխելու համար.

Օգտագործելով կեղևի փոխարինման հրամանը, բոլոր ստորակետները փոխարինվում են երկու կետով: «${line/,/:}»-ը կփոխարինի միայն 1-ին համընկնումին: «${line//,/:}»-ի լրացուցիչ կտրվածքը կփոխարինի բոլոր համընկնումներին: Նշում. Այս մեթոդը կաշխատի bash և ksh93 կամ ավելի բարձր տարբերակներում, ոչ բոլոր համերով:

Ինչպե՞ս փոխել սահմանազատիչը csv ֆայլում:

Windows

  1. Բացեք Windows Start ընտրացանկը և սեղմեք Control Panel:
  2. Բացեք Տարածաշրջանային և Լեզվի Ընտրանքներ երկխոսության տուփը:
  3. Սեղմեք Տարածաշրջանային ընտրանքներ ներդիրը:
  4. Սեղմեք Անհատականացնել/Լրացուցիչ կարգավորումներ (Windows 10)
  5. Մուտքագրեք ստորակետ «Ցուցակի բաժանիչ» վանդակում (,)
  6. Երկու անգամ սեղմեք «OK»՝ փոփոխությունը հաստատելու համար:

17 փետրվարի 2019 թ.

Ինչպե՞ս կարող եմ փոխել իմ awk սահմանաչափը:

Պարզապես AWK հրամանի մեջ տեղադրեք ձեր ուզած դաշտի տարանջատիչը -F տարբերակով և այն սյունակի համարը, որը ցանկանում եք տպել՝ ըստ ձեր նշված դաշտի բաժանարարի:

Ինչպե՞ս փոխարկել UNIX խողովակը սահմանազատված CSV-ի:

Օգտագործելով awk դուք կարող եք դա անել. awk -F '|' -v OFS=, '{for(i=1; i<=NF; i++) $i=””” $i “””} 1' ֆայլ: csv «Որոշ գրավոր, կա», «Մեկ այլ դաշտ», «Anotherfie, ld»: «Որոշ գրավոր, կա», «Մեկ այլ դաշտ», «Անոթերֆի, ld»:

Ինչպե՞ս գտնել ֆայլի սահմանազատիչը:

Պարզապես կարդացեք մի քանի տող, հաշվեք ստորակետների և ներդիրների քանակը և համեմատեք դրանք: Եթե ​​կա 20 ստորակետ և ոչ մի ներդիր, այն CSV-ում է: Եթե ​​կա 20 ներդիր և 2 ստորակետ (գուցե տվյալների մեջ), դա TSV-ում է:

Ինչպե՞ս կարող եմ օգտագործել Xargs հրամանը:

10 Xargs հրամանի օրինակներ Linux / UNIX-ում

  1. Xargs Հիմնական օրինակ. …
  2. Նշեք սահմանազատիչը՝ օգտագործելով -d տարբերակը: …
  3. Սահմանափակել ելքը մեկ տողի համար՝ օգտագործելով -n տարբերակը: …
  4. Հուշել օգտվողին նախքան կատարումը, օգտագործելով -p տարբերակը: …
  5. Խուսափեք կանխադրված /bin/echo-ից դատարկ մուտքագրման համար՝ օգտագործելով -r տարբերակը: …
  6. Տպեք հրամանը արդյունքի հետ մեկտեղ՝ օգտագործելով -t տարբերակը: …
  7. Միավորել Xargs-ը Find Command-ի հետ:

26 դեկ. 2013 թ.

Ինչպե՞ս գտնել csv ֆայլի սահմանազատիչը:

Գտեք CSV-ֆայլը, որը ներբեռնել եք WISEflow-ից ձեր ֆայլային համակարգում և սեղմեք Ստանալ տվյալներ: Սա բացում է Text Import Wizard-ը: Եթե ​​դա այդպես չէ, բացվող ընտրացանկից գտեք Unicode (UTF-8) և նշեք «Delimited»: «CSV» նշանակում է «Ստորակետերով բաժանված արժեքներ», ինչը նշանակում է, որ ֆայլում սյունակները բաժանված են ստորակետերով:

Ո՞րն է սահմանազատիչը csv ֆայլում:

CSV ֆայլը տվյալները պահպանում է տողերում, և յուրաքանչյուր տողի արժեքներն առանձնացված են բաժանարարով, որը նաև հայտնի է որպես սահմանազատող: Չնայած ֆայլը սահմանվում է որպես ստորակետերով առանձնացված արժեքներ, սահմանազատողը կարող է լինել ցանկացած բան: Ամենատարածված սահմանազատիչներն են՝ ստորակետ (,), ստորակետ (;), ներդիր (t), բացատ ( ) և խողովակ (|):

Ինչպե՞ս կարող եմ ստորակետը փոխել CSV սահմանաչափի:

Ցանկալի արդյունքի հասնելու համար մենք պետք է ժամանակավորապես փոխենք սահմանազատիչի կարգավորումը Excel Ընտրանքներում: Անջատեք «Use system separators» պարամետրը և ստորակետ դրեք «Decimal Separator» դաշտում: Այժմ պահեք ֆայլը . CSV ձևաչափով և այն կպահվի ստորակետով սահմանազատված ձևաչափով !!!

Ի՞նչ է NR-ը awk հրամանում:

NR-ը AWK ներկառուցված փոփոխական է և նշանակում է մշակվող գրառումների քանակը: Օգտագործում. NR-ը կարող է օգտագործվել գործողությունների բլոկում, որը ներկայացնում է մշակվող տողերի քանակը, և եթե այն օգտագործվում է END-ում, այն կարող է տպել ամբողջությամբ մշակված տողերի քանակը: Օրինակ՝ NR-ի օգտագործումը՝ AWK-ով ֆայլում տողի համարը տպելու համար:

Ո՞րն է awk-ի կողմից օգտագործվող լռելյայն սահմանաչափը:

Դաշտի բաժանարար FS-ի լռելյայն արժեքը տող է, որը պարունակում է մեկ բացատ, ” ” : Եթե ​​awk-ն այս արժեքը մեկնաբաներ սովորական ձևով, ապա յուրաքանչյուր բացատ նիշը կառանձնացնի դաշտերը, այնպես որ անընդմեջ երկու բացատները կստեղծեն դատարկ դաշտ նրանց միջև:

Ինչպե՞ս եք օգտագործում սահմանազատիչը awk-ում:

Սահմանազատված ֆայլերի մշակում awk-ի միջոցով: Որտեղ, -F: – Օգտագործեք՝ որպես fs (սահմանազատիչ) մուտքային դաշտի բաժանարարի համար: տպել $1 – Տպել առաջին դաշտը, եթե ցանկանում եք տպել երկրորդ դաշտը, օգտագործեք $2 և այլն:

Ինչպե՞ս փոխակերպել CSV ֆայլը PSV-ի:

Ինչպես արտահանել Excel ֆայլը խողովակով սահմանազատված ֆայլ, այլ ոչ թե ստորակետերով սահմանազատված ֆայլ

  1. Համոզվեք, որ Excel-ը փակ է:
  2. Նավարկեք դեպի կառավարման վահանակ:
  3. Ընտրեք «Տարածաշրջան և լեզու»
  4. Սեղմեք «Լրացուցիչ կարգավորումներ» կոճակը:
  5. Գտեք ցուցակի բաժանիչը և փոխեք այն ստորակետից ձեր նախընտրած սահմանազատիչի, օրինակ՝ խողովակի (|):
  6. Սեղմեք OK.
  7. Սեղմեք OK.

16 июл. 2015 թ.

Ինչպե՞ս կարող եմ պահպանել խողովակների սահմանազատող ֆայլը որպես CSV ֆայլ:

Փնտրեք այն թղթապանակը, որտեղ ցանկանում եք պահպանել նոր ֆայլը «Պահպանել որպես» պատուհանում: «Ֆայլի անուն» դաշտում մուտքագրեք նոր խողովակով սահմանազատված ձևաչափի ֆայլի անունը: Կտտացրեք «Պահպանել որպես տիպ» բացվող ցանկը և ընտրեք «CSV (ստորակետներով սահմանազատված)» տարբերակը: Սեղմեք «Պահպանել» կոճակը:

Ինչպե՞ս փոխակերպել PSV-ն CSV-ի:

Փոխարկեք խողովակների բաժանված արժեքները (PSV) ստորակետերով բաժանված արժեքների (CSV): Մուտք (PSV) – Տեղադրեք ձեր PSV-ն այստեղ: Արդյունք (CSV) – Փոխարկված CSV:
...
Ինչպես օգտագործել PSV-ից CSV փոխակերպման գործիքը

  1. Տեղադրեք ձեր PSV մուտքագրումը ձախ մուտքագրման վանդակում և այն ավտոմատ կերպով կվերածվի CSV-ի:
  2. CSV-ի ելքը աջ կողմում գտնվող վանդակն է:
Հավանո՞ւմ եք այս հաղորդագրությունը: Խնդրում ենք կիսել ձեր ընկերներին ՝
OS այսօր